Jaki jest bezpieczny sposób przeniesienia aplikacji AppData \ Local na inny dysk?

31

Mam dysk SSD 60 GB jako mój C: gdzie mam system Windows i inne niezbędne instalacje programu. Mam też ogromny dysk SSD D :.

Wielokrotnie brakuje mi miejsca na dysku w C :. Głównymi winowajcami są foldery w AppData \ Local (w moim przypadku pliki Picasa i Outlook). Jak mogę przenieść te foldery do D: i odzyskać moją przestrzeń C:?

Nikhil
źródło

Odpowiedzi:

43

Otwórz okno dialogowe Właściwości dla ... \ Lokalne, kliknij kartę Lokalizacja, wprowadź żądaną nową lokalizację, kliknij przycisk Przenieś.

kreemoweet
źródło
3
Co dzieje się z istniejącymi aplikacjami, które korzystają z plików% AppData%? Czy aplikacje muszą zostać zatrzymane? Czy mogą uruchomić i ruch zostanie wykonany bezproblemowo?
niedz.
To samo dotyczy \ LocalLow i \ Roaming. Nie mogłem skopiować katalogu \ Local, ale \ Roaming działało i uwolniłem ponad 18 GB. Dzięki.
Mateng
4
Odmowa zgody, do cholery. Jestem jedynym użytkownikiem tego komputera.
hak8or
4
Ja również otrzymuję odmowę dostępu w systemie Windows 10.
GiddyUpHorsey
5
Wygląda na to, że nie działa w systemie Windows 10. Pliki są kopiowane, ale w końcu operacja zostanie z jakiegoś powodu automatycznie anulowana
xji
11

Co powiesz na użycie polecenia mklink w wierszu polecenia do utworzenia dowiązania symbolicznego?

mklink /d C:\Users\Nikhil\AppData\Local D:\AppData\Local

a następnie po prostu przenieś wszystkie pliki / ukryte pliki / podfoldery z C:\Users\Nikhil\AppData\Localdo do D:\AppData\Localkatalogu

Następnie usuń Localfolder naC:

Szczerze mówiąc, chociaż sam tego nie próbowałem, więc może najpierw przetestuj maszynę wirtualną, być może będziesz musiał utworzyć osobne łącze symboliczne dla każdego podfolderu

j_bombay
źródło
1
+1: W ten sposób Microsoft przekierowuje programy, które zostały c:\Documents and Settingszakodowane na stałe.
surfasb 21.09.12
czy to działa? Czy potrafisz, mklinkgdy lokalny już istnieje? Jestem pewien, że nie możesz. Możesz najpierw spróbować zmienić nazwę istniejącego, ale myślę, że będzie w użyciu, a wszelkie programy próbujące w międzyczasie uzyskać dostęp do Lokalnego, przestaną działać.
Kaczka Mooing
Lepiej połączyć katalog z /Jopcją
steampowered
3
Nie działało to dla mnie, ponieważ Local jest w użyciu i nie możesz utworzyć linku, jeśli już istnieje. Uruchomienie systemu Windows w trybie awaryjnym z wierszem polecenia pozwoliło mi zmienić nazwę istniejącego folderu i utworzyć link
Matt Kemp,
1
@steampowered dlaczego J jest lepszy? jaka jest różnica lub scenariusze, w których świeci?
ahnbizcad
6

To nie jest odpowiedź na twoje pytanie, ale prawdopodobnie rozwiązanie twojego problemu:

Myślę:

1: Plik hibernacji w większości systemów Windows jest ogromny.
2: Nie potrzebujesz hibernacji, ponieważ masz dysk SSD, który skraca czas uruchamiania.

Wyłącz hibernację za pomocą polecenia:

powercfg –h off

w podwyższonym terminalu. (terminal uruchamiany jako administrator)

W moim systemie uwolniłem 12 GB przestrzeni dyskowej, ponieważ hiberfil.sys nie jest potrzebny do logowania.

Byłoby to - dla mnie - znacznie lepsze rozwiązanie niż przeniesienie folderu% appdata%, ponieważ przeniesienie go do spindisc spowolniłoby dostęp do dysku dla każdego programu, którego dotyczy problem, w ten sposób pokonując przeznaczenie dysku SSD.

Mark Robotto Moore
źródło
1
+1. Prawdopodobnie rozwiązuje to stwierdzony problem. AppDataPomysł jest typowy przypadek w probem XY. Nie zakładaj na ślepo, że OP używa odpowiedniego narzędzia do rozwiązania swojego prawdziwego problemu.
MSalters
1
Z drugiej strony być może potrzebujesz hibernacji, ponieważ kiedy zamykasz laptopa i idziesz w inne miejsce, a jesteś w trakcie ważnej pracy, nie chcesz, aby wszystkie te same aplikacje były ładowane i dokładnie wymyślić gdzie przerwałeś całkowicie zimny początek. ;-)
Craig
2

Przekierowanie folderu dla wszystkich kolejnych danych zostanie domyślnie zapisane w nowej lokalizacji. Za pomocą metody rejestru Folder powłoki / Folder powłoki użytkownika

Artykuły Microsoftu Przekierowanie folderu pokazało kroki, jak zmienić lokalizację folderu „Pulpit” za pomocą Przekierowania folderu. Zamień pulpit na AppData, Menu Start itp., Jak podano w artykule.

Edward Chan JW
źródło
2

Firma Microsoft nie zaleca przeniesienia folderu% AppData% z dysku systemowego .

Możesz użyć TreeSize Free, aby sprawdzić, czy istnieją inne sposoby usuwania plików. Czasami hibernacja i pagefile.sys są kandydatami na c: \

Masz również% AppData% \ Local \ Temp, który można przekierować na dysk inny niż SSD.

Naprawdę powinieneś rozważyć zakup większego dysku SSD. Chcesz uruchomić co najmniej 30% za darmo, aby dysk SSD zawierał puste bloki do zapisu. Praca z pełnymi 99% dyskami SSD zwiększa poziom zużycia, a wydajność, której można oczekiwać od dysków SSD, jest znacznie zmniejszona.

Słońce
źródło
Łącze MS nie mówi nic o nieprzenoszeniu APPDATA, tylko o SYSTEMDRIVE i ProgramData. Czy masz inne odniesienia do tego, że nie jest to zalecane, lub jakieś określone pułapki?
undrline
@undrline Napisałem tę odpowiedź w listopadzie 2014 r. Strona została zaktualizowana w czerwcu 2018 r. Nie pamiętam, co dokładnie napisano na adresie URL Microsoft w listopadzie 2014 r. Po przeanalizowaniu rozwiązań wybrałem rozwiązanie j_bombay z dowiązaniem symbolicznym ( mklink) howtogeek.com/howto/16226/…
niedz.
1

Możliwe jest przeniesienie plików .pst programu Outlook do innej lokalizacji, a następnie zmiana profilu w celu wskazania nowej lokalizacji. Zobacz artykuł Microsoft

David Marshall
źródło
1
Wiele programów korzysta z folderu lokalnego; gdybyś szukał takich artykułów dla każdego programu, byłby to bardzo długi dzień, a dla większości programów nawet nie byłbyś w stanie tego zrobić.
Tamara Wijsman,
Kliknij prawym przyciskiem myszy folder lokalny, kliknij Właściwości. Użyj karty Lokalizacja, aby umieścić ją w żądanym miejscu.
David Marshall
0

Z czasem w tajemniczy sposób straciłem 100 GB przestrzeni HD. „Space Monger” ujawnił, że znajduje się w „Użytkownicy” w „appdata” i podfolderach Google. Myślę, że to ukryte pliki. Badania online sugerują, że ponieważ są to pliki tymczasowe (nie systemowe), powinienem móc je usunąć. Space Monger zapewnia tę opcję, więc zrobiłem to. Odzyskałem swoje 100 GB bez żadnych zauważalnych efektów ubocznych. Wygraj 7 Home Premium 500 GB HD. Nie jestem technikiem. Wypróbowałem to i zadziałało. Brak gwarancji

Bazza
źródło
Jeśli chcesz pozostawić foldery nietknięte w folderze% appdata%, możesz przejść do katalogu w systemie Windows i wpisać . pole wyszukiwania. Gdy zobaczysz listę, posortuj według typu i WYŁĄCZNIE pliki.
anonimowy tchórz